• 欢迎访问搞代码网站,推荐使用最新版火狐浏览器和Chrome浏览器访问本网站!
  • 如果您觉得本站非常有看点,那么赶紧使用Ctrl+D 收藏搞代码吧

SQL SERVER 2000 数据库备份与还原_sqlserver

sqlserver 搞代码 3年前 (2018-06-16) 133次浏览 已收录 0个评论

备份数据库,例如:

BACKUP DATABASE Northwind
   TO DISK = ‘c:/Northwind.bak’

还原数据库,例如:

–返回由备份集内包含的数据库和日志文件列表组成的结果集
RESTORE FILELISTONLY
   FROM DISK = ‘c:/Northwind.bak’

–还原由BACKUP备份的数据库

http://www.gaodaima.com/36131.htmlSQL SERVER 2000 数据库备份与还原_sqlserver

RESTORE DATABASE Northwind
   FROM DISK = ‘c:/Northwind.bak’

–指定还原后的数据库物理文件名称及路径
RESTORE DATABASE TestDB
   FROM DISK = ‘c:/Northwind.bak’
   WITH
   MOVE ‘Northwind’ TO ‘c:/test/testdb.mdf’,
   MOVE ‘Northwind_log’ TO ‘c:/test/testdb.ldf’

   MOVE ‘logical_file_name’ TO ‘operating_system_file_name’
指定应将给定的 logical_file_name 移到 operating_system_file_name。
默认情况下,logical_file_name 将还原到其原始位置。如果使用 RESTORE
语句将数据库复制到相同或不同的服务器上,则可能需要使用 MOVE 选项重
新定位数据库文件以避免与现有文件冲突。可以在不同的 MOVE 语句中指定
数据库内的每个逻辑文件。

–强制还原,加上REPLACE参数,则在现有数据库基础上强制还原。
RESTORE DATABASE TestDB
   FROM DISK = ‘c:/Northwind.bak’
   WITH REPLACE,
   MOVE ‘Northwind’ TO ‘c:/test/testdb.mdf’,
   MOVE ‘Northwind_log’ TO ‘c:/test/testdb.ldf’ 

欢迎大家阅读《SQL SERVER 2000 数据库备份与还原_sqlserver,跪求各位点评,若觉得好的话请收藏本文,by 搞代码


喜欢 (0)
[搞代码]
分享 (0)
发表我的评论
取消评论

表情 贴图 加粗 删除线 居中 斜体 签到

Hi,您需要填写昵称和邮箱!

  • 昵称 (必填)
  • 邮箱 (必填)
  • 网址